Major and Minor Subdivisions Minor Subdivisions: See attachment A: Major Subdivisions: See attachment B: The committee recessed from 10:45 a.m. to 11:00 a.m. Hearing: 11:00 a.m. Don and Judy Coddington request a variance to Section 18.16(H)(6), Lot Standards for Major and Minor Subdivisions in Section 17, Town of Kinnickinnic. The request is to seek relief from the 3 to 1 lot ratio requirement in order to split an existing parcel. Fisher read the hearing notice. Sonnentag explained that this is a request for a variance for relief from the 3 to 1 lot ratio requirement in order to split an existing parcel. The committee reviewed the staff report. Sonnentag added that staff believes there are other options in splitting this property that would meet the ordinance requirements. Don Coddington explained that due to the lay of the land, it is hard to split the lot into two lots that would be a "clean" split. The lots would end up being oddly configured. Discussion was held on hardship criteria for granting a variance. It was noted that the Town of Kinnickinnic has requested that the land be split as requested to keep in a "clean" split, rather than to have it oddly configured. David Phillips, Town of Kinnickinnic, has been out to the property, and believes that the requested split, by the Coddingtons, would be best for this property. Motion by Zoerb, seconded by Burn to close the hearing. Discussion held. Motion by Luckey, seconded by Jensen and carried to deny the request for a variance to the 3 to 1 lot ratio based on the following findings: The committee finds that the request is not consistent with the criteria for granting a variance set forth in Section 18.21(B)(1) and 18.21(B)(2) of the St. Croix County Subdivision Ordinance. Indigo Ponds 2: Fisher went over the staff report with the committee, stating staff's concerns with the net buildable are on Lot 60. Staff does not believe this lot complies with the ordinance. Jim Rusch and Carl Yeager, attorney for Rusch, were present and addressed the committee on this issue. They both believe there is adequate space for net buildable area for a home on this lot, and Yeager stated that he does not feel that the concept plat should be denied on grading language as it is not addressed in the ordinance. He added that the disturbance of 20% slopes is not prohibited in the ordinance. Staff does not agree, and believes that grading is addressed in the ordinance. Fisher said that Lots 58 and 59 meet the requirements of the ordinance. Lot 60 does not meeting the contiguous building area size that is required. Lengthy discussion held on size of buildable area. Motion by Zoerb, seconded by Luckey and carried to not approve the concept map based on information presented by staff that the map does not meet the net buildable requirements set forth in the ordinance. Eagle Pointe: Chuck Cook, Craig Lilja and Louie Filkins were in attendance. Cook went over the concept plat of Eagle Pointe Subdivision and reviewed with the committee. All the building pads are outside of the 20% slopes, and the only disturbance of those slopes will be for roads. There are issues with road connectivity to an adjoining subdivision that needs to be addressed. Cook would like to have the preliminary plat approved prior to the rezoning, if the county would consider that. He has concerns with signing the conservation easement before actually having the plat approved. Discussion held on water runoff. Cook said that engineering will address all of this. Soil tests have been completed on the property. Motion by Zoerb, seconded by Jensen and carried to approve the concept plat and disturbance of 20% slopes to be disturbed for roads. No 20% slopes to be disturbed for creation of lots per the policy. The concept will be moved onto the preliminary stage. Cook told the committee he will work with the town on other outstanding issues and bring back before the committee.
